The Significance of Visual Patterns in Weather Maps
Weather maps display data such as temperature, pressure, wind flow, and precipitation. The arrangement of these elements often forms recognizable shapes and patterns, such as cyclones, anticyclones, and frontal boundaries. Recognizing these patterns helps meteorologists predict weather changes and provides a visual language for understanding atmospheric dynamics.
Abstract Prompts Inspired by Weather Map Patterns
Using weather maps as a foundation, educators can develop abstract prompts that challenge students to interpret and recreate visual patterns. These prompts foster creativity, pattern recognition, and critical thinking. Examples include:
- Design an abstract artwork inspired by the swirling patterns of a cyclone.
- Create a color palette based on temperature gradients shown on weather maps.
- Draw an imaginary weather system using only geometric shapes that mimic the flow lines of wind patterns.
- Use the contours of high and low-pressure areas to generate a series of abstract sculptures or digital art pieces.
- Develop a series of patterns that represent different weather phenomena, such as rain, snow, or fog, through abstract forms.
